My floor in Downtown Mount Pleasant feels dry to the touch after a leak. Is the drying process complete?

No. 'Dry to the touch' is a sensory illusion.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ires drying to a psychrometric equilibrium. For our climate, this means reducing moisture in the air to 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Subflooring and wall cavities in Downtown Mount Pleasant retain water vapor due to vapor pressure differentials. We use thermo-hygrometers and invasive probes to verify the GPP standard is met, preventing secondary damage and mold colonization.

What's the difference between 'Clean' and 'Black' water in an insurance claim, and how can I lower my premium?

Category 1 ('Clean') water is from a sanitary source, like a broken supply line. Category 3 ('Black') water is grossly contaminated, from sewage or flooding, requiring intensive biocidal treatment. Your scenario likely involves Category 2 ('Grey') water from an appliance, which contains chemical or biological contaminants.
